Affirmed its commitment to sustainable water solutions. "Saqya Emirates" showcases its humanitarian achievements to serve one million beneficiaries in Tanzania

Dubai, UAE – Topped the latest developments in the fifth edition of the Mohammed bin Rashid Al Maktoum International Water Prize. And the results of humanitarian projects in Tanzania, the second meeting of the Board of Trustees of the “Saqya Emirates” Foundation for the year 2026. It was held under the chairmanship of Saeed Mohammed Al Tayer, Chairman of the Board of Trustees, reviewing a package of achievements and strategic initiatives at the local and global levels.

During its meeting, the Council discussed the details of the Mohammed bin Rashid International Water Prize, which has a total prize pool of one million US dollars. Highlighting the increasing global demand for participation in it by universities, research centers, companies, institutions and innovators. Note that the Foundation will continue to receive applications for participation until September 30, 2026.

Providing clean water

In the same global context, the attendees reviewed the results of the field trip conducted to closely examine the positive impact of the projects implemented in Tanzania. Under the directives of Sheikh Mohammed bin Rashid Al Maktoum, Vice President and Prime Minister of the UAE and Ruler of Dubai. The trip highlighted the role of these projects in providing clean, potable water to residents of various governorates and villages, serving more than one million people today. It has contributed significantly to improving their quality of life and protecting them from the risks of diseases resulting from water pollution. In addition to allowing them time to work, study, or care for their families, instead of going through long distances every day to get water.

Al-Furaij refrigerator

At the local level, the meeting highlighted the participation of the Emirates Water Foundation, for the third year in a row, in the humanitarian community campaign “Al-Freij Refrigerator”. This initiative was launched by the Farjan Dubai Foundation with support from the Mohammed bin Rashid Al Maktoum Global Initiatives Foundation. In cooperation with Saqia Emirates and Emirates Food Bank. The campaign aims to distribute two million packages of cold water, juices and ice cream to workers in the Emirate of Dubai during the summer.

In this regard, Saeed Mohammed Al Tayer affirmed the Foundation’s commitment to a leadership approach, saying: “We draw inspiration from Sheikh Mohammed bin Rashid Al Maktoum, Vice President and Prime Minister of the UAE and Ruler of Dubai, for the values of giving and working for humanity inside and outside the UAE”. We work to support the UAE’s humanitarian and national message to extend a helping hand to those in need.

He added: “We are committed to consolidating efforts aimed at changing the reality of societies for the better and ensuring the elements of a decent life for their members”. By encouraging the use of innovation and the latest technologies to find sustainable solutions to the global water crisis. In addition to implementing qualitative projects around the world to provide clean and safe water to the most needy groups.
